Iziaslav is one of the oldest cities in the Volhynia region, serving as a significant historical seat for the Sanguszko princely family. The cityscape is defined by its layered architectural heritage, ranging from the ruins of the Prince Palace Sangushky to the imposing religious complexes like the Kostel Svyatoho Yosypa Ta Monastyr Ottsiv Lazarytiv. Visitors can explore a collection of historic temples, including the Bernardine Monastery, Iziaslav, which highlight the area's complex religious and noble past. The city acts as an administrative hub where ancient fortifications stand in close proximity to local cultural institutions like the Izyaslavsʹkyy Rayonnyy Istoryko-Krayeznavchyy Muzey.

Late spring to early autumn, specifically May through September, offers the most pleasant weather for exploring the outdoor architectural sites and historical ruins.
1-2 days, as the core historical monuments and the local museum can be comfortably visited within this timeframe.
The city center is compact and largely walkable, though local bus routes are available for connecting the Old and New City districts.
Accommodations are limited; staying near the city center ensures proximity to the primary historical landmarks and the museum.
The city is budget-friendly, reflecting the general cost of living in smaller regional centers in Ukraine.
